“Charlie Kirk’s murder has clearly shown us that ideologues and agitators who sow hatred, hostility and malevolence poison the minds of vulnerable people, turning them into dehumanised beings and not just potential, but actual instruments of slaughter,” writes Georgian Parliament Speaker Shalva Papuashvili on social media.

According to Papuashvili, liberal fascism has spawned groups that breed hatred in Georgia as well. He maintains that liberal fascism, the ideological heir to Bolshevism, is also an externally imposed practice in Georgia.

“The tragedy that unfolded in America has shaken society worldwide, including people who had never even heard of conservative speaker Charlie Kirk before. This murder has once again clearly revealed to us the main tragedy: ideologues and agitators who sow hatred, hostility and malevolence, who poison the public space with fascist passion, corrupt the minds of vulnerable people, turning them into dehumanised beings and not just potential, but actual instruments of slaughter.

Liberal fascism has managed to create similar groups in Georgia as well; those who daily nurture an atmosphere of disgust and hatred. Just like the Bolshevism of a century ago, its ideological heir, liberal fascism, is an externally imposed, alien ideology and practice amongst us.

We witness their network activities daily. Everyone has their role in the network of spreading hatred. Party or NGO media, employing “Thousand Hills Free Radio and Television” (Radio Télévision Libre des Mille Collines, RTLM) methods, are occupied with amplifying fascist-ideological speakers and stirring up hatred towards opponents.

The ideologues of social networks, once recruited by others, now aim to gather their own followers. Some donors dismiss extremism as civic activism and provide lavish funding to support it. Meanwhile, some geopolitically interested foreign politicians or diplomats provide complete carte blanche through encouragement, words or support.

This is how an atmosphere of hatred is created, which poisons our daily life, our children and our future. To overcome this terrible plague, we need more sobriety and more kindness, which will inevitably triumph over evil.

Throughout our history, we have endured numerous disputes and internal conflicts. Our centuries-old cultural experience teaches us that evil cannot be cured by disgust, hatred, the guillotine and executions. It is cured by kindness and love. It is the foundation of our culture, which alien, imposed methods cannot uproot,” writes Papuashvili.
